Are Piers Morgan and Elton John friends? A look at their relationship amid David Furnish interview response

The past four years have seen Elton John and Piers Morgan have a fairly turbulent relationship

Elton John’s husband David Furnish has shone a light on several topics during his conversation with Sky News’ Beth Rigby. As well as revealing that the couple are still in touch with Prince Harry who was ‘very pleased’ with his court case against Mirror News Group, viewers were given a further glimpse into Elton’s headlining Glastonbury gig and David’s reaction to coverage surrounding the Phillip Schofield scandal.

However, one major talking point that has come out of David’s interview, which will air at 9pm tonight on Sky News, was Piers Morgan’s response to the Canadian filmmaker’s thoughts on J.K Rowling.

Furnish told Beth Rigby: “I have tremendous admiration for what J.K. has done with Harry Potter…and brought families together in a way that no one has done for a very, very long time.

“I don't like to see any community singled out, or stigmatised, and I think when you have a platform like she has, if I was in her shoes, I would direct it towards doing what I do best, which is bringing people together my through my work and through my art, and my culture.”

In response, Piers Morgan took to Twitter to share his thoughts: “What a gutless response, basically telling @jk_rowling to shut up and stop defending women’s rights. As for Saint Elton always looking to spread love and inclusion, he is legendarily one of the b****iest people in showbiz…”

As some agreed with Piers in the comments section, it raised the question as to how close Piers Morgan and Elton John were to each other.

It may come as a surprise to some Twitter users that Piers would call out Elton as one of the ‘b****iest people in showbiz’ after the Uncensored host interviewed the ‘I’m Still Standing’ singer on his ‘Life Stories’ programme in 2019.

On Elton’s episode, the musician revealed how drugs and alcohol almost killed him before holding a candle to the late Princess Diana.

On the other hand, Piers Morgan’s reaction to David Furnish’s interview is not uncommon as the controversial journalist previously slammed Elton last year when the singer decided to quit Twitter following Elon Musk’s takeover.

Elton chose to leave the platform based upon their change in policy ‘which will allow misinformation to flourish unchecked’ alongside the likes of Stephen Fry, but was promptly dismissed by Piers who said, ‘I bet Elton doesn’t even know how to tweet.’

Despite audiences siding with Piers on his most recent tweet regarding Elton’s ‘b****iness’, they defended the ‘Your Song’ hitmaker last year by correcting Piers when saying, ‘It’s Sir Elton to you’.
